﻿body,  kbd, select, input, textarea
{
    margin:0;
    color:#000000;
	font-family: Tahoma, Verdana, Arial, Helvetica, sans-serif;
	font-weight: normal;
	font-size: 11px;
    background-color:#FFFFFF;
    padding: 0;
    
    /*border: 0;*/
    
}
input.focus, select.focus, textarea.focus{
	border: 1px solid;
	border-color: #aedf9a #94da78 #6ab94b #94da78;
}
input, select
{
    border: 1px solid;
	border-color: #aedf9a #94da78 #6ab94b #94da78;
}
body 
{
     background-color: #6394ba;   
     background-image: url('plage.jpg');
}
#conteneur {
width:1000px;
margin: 0 auto;
position: relative;

}

#habillage {
width:940px;
height:729px;
position:relative;
/*background-image:url(fond-plan-cul.gif);*/
margin-left:-1px;
}
#header
{
float:left;
margin-left:165px;
margin-top:50px;
position:absolute ;

}
h1
{
 font-family: Tahoma,Verdana,Arial;
 font-size: 19px;
 
 font-weight:normal ;
color: #000000;
    
}
#logo
{
float:left;
margin-left:13px;
margin-top:13px;
position:absolute ;

}
#webcam
{
float:left;
margin-left:0px;
margin-top:149px;
position:absolute ;

}

#fille
{
float:left;
margin-left:686px;
margin-top:0px;
position:absolute ;

}

#loginer
{
float:left;
margin-left:341px;
margin-top:27px;
position:absolute ;

}
#membres
{
float:left;
margin-left:5px;
margin-top:555px;
position:absolute ;

}

#bigform
{
float:left;
margin-left:258px;
margin-top:261px;
position:absolute ;
width: 390px;
}
#contenutexte
{
float:left;
margin-left:258px;
margin-top:75px;
position:absolute ;
 width: 390px;
}

.border							{border:1px solid #FFA3FB}
.bgtitre						{background-color:#FFC5F6}
.titre							{text-align: left; color:#6D0359;}
.bgdark							{background-color:#FFE3F3}
.submit {
	cursor: pointer;
	padding: 2px;
	color: #2b333c;
	border-color: #b1b8b8 #b1b8b8 #b1b8b8 #b1b8b8;
	background: #fefefe url(bg-input.gif) repeat-x;
	border:1px solid;
	height:15px;
}
.ti
{
	border-bottom:1px solid #FFA3FB;
	padding:2px;
	font-weight:bold;
	color:#6D0359;
	text-indent:5px;
	background-color:#FFC5F6
}
.bglight						{background-color:#FFFFFF}
#inscriptionC .leftCol {
	width:40%;
	padding:5px;
	background-color:#FFFFFF;
	color:#000000;
	text-align:right;
	font-weight:bold;
}
#inscriptionC .rightCol {
	width:60%;
	text-align:left;
}
.green_button, .green_buttonC, .green_button_middle {
	height:21px;
}
.green_button {
	margin:0;
	background-repeat:no-repeat;
	cursor:pointer;
}
.green_buttonC {
	background-repeat:no-repeat;
	background-position:right;
}
.green_button_middle {
	background-repeat:repeat-x;
	margin:0 5px 0 5px;
}
.green_button_middle a {
	display:block;
	line-height:21px;
	text-align:center;
	font-weight:bold;
	color:#fff;
	text-decoration:none;
}
.green_button_middle a:hover {
	color:#fff;
}
.green_button {
	background-image:url(bouton_vert_g.gif);
}
.green_buttonC {
	background-image:url(bouton_vert_d.gif);
}
.green_button_middle {
	background-image:url(bouton_vert_bg.gif);
}

